January 13, 2019 Sunday THE BAPTISM OF THE LORD-C

Isaiah 40:1-5, 9-11

Psalm 104

Titus 2:11-14; 3:4-7

Luke 3:15-16, 21-22

…heaven was opened and the Holy Spirit descended upon him… Lk. 3:22

Lord, what a privilege and honor for those people along the banks of the Jordan when you were baptized by John.  You had the appearance of an ordinary man about 30 years old.  At this point you hadn’t performed any miracles, driven out any demons or preached the good news to the poor.  You were an ordinary person in line to be baptized.  Then the Holy Spirit in the form of a dove hovered over you while you stood in the waters of the Jordan.  The heavens opened and a voice proclaimed you as the pleasing Son of God.  The Holy Trinity was present; Father, Son and Spirit, all together for the first time on earth.  Everything changed for you from that time on.  Lord, the Holy Trinity was present at my Baptism too.  I am a beloved child of God who has been anointed as a priest, a prophet and a king.  The heavens opened for me too that day and I received the grace of God to be a member of his body on earth.  Nothing has been the same for me since.  May I live to please the Father like you did.  Amen.
